About the Company

Netspend Corporation is a global, vertically-integrated financial services and technology company dedicated to the delivery of innovative financial empowerment solutions to consumers worldwide. Netspend's financial products and services span prepaid, debit, cross-border payments, and loyalty solutions for consumers and enterprise partners. Netspend provides prepaid and debit account solutions that connect customers with secure, convenient access to global payment networks so they can manage their money and make everyday purchases. With a nationwide U.S. retail network, customers can purchase and reload Netspend products at 130,000 reload points and over 100,000 distributing locations. Since our founding in 1999 by industry pioneers, Netspend products have processed billions of dollars in transaction volume and served millions of customers worldwide. The company is headquartered in Austin, Texas with employees worldwide.
